(a) The Homeless Housing, Assistance, and Prevention program is hereby established for the purpose of providing jurisdictions with one-time grant funds to support regional coordination and expand or develop local capacity to address their immediate homelessness challenges informed by a best-practices framework focused on moving homeless individuals and families into permanent housing and supporting the efforts of those individuals and families to maintain their permanent housing. (b) Upon appropriation by the Legislature, the council shall distribute the following amounts in accordance with this chapter: (1) For round 1 of the program, six hundred fifty million dollars ($650,000,000) in the 2019–20 fiscal year. (2) For round 2 of the program, three hundred million dollars ($300,000,000) in the 2020–21 fiscal year. (3) For round 3 of the program, one billion dollars ($1,000,000,000) in the 2021–22 fiscal year. (4) For round 4 of the program, one billion dollars ($1,000,000,000) in the 2022–23 fiscal year. (c) The council shall administer the program. The program shall provide grant funds to cities, counties, continuums of care, and tribes. (d) The council’s decision to approve or deny an application and the determination of the amount of funding to be provided shall be final. (e) The council shall maintain and make available to the public on its internet website records of the following: (1) The number of applications for program funding received by the council. (2) The number of applications for program funding denied by the council. (3) The name of each recipient of program funds. (4) Each applicant receiving funds pursuant to this chapter shall provide a list of all awards to subrecipients. (5) Annual reports filed by recipients pursuant to Sections 50221, 50222, and 50223. (f) In administering this chapter, the council shall not be subject to the rulemaking provisions of the Administrative Procedure Act (Chapter 3.5 (commencing with Section 11340) of Part 1 of Division 3 of Title 2 of the Government Code).
